Heidenheim 3-3 Leverkusen: Pieringer double in dramatic finish dents visitors top-four hopes
Posted Sunday, March 22, 2026 by 7M Sport
Heidenheim and Bayer Leverkusen played out a pulsating 3-3 draw at the Voith-Arena on Saturday, with Marvin Pieringer's late heroics rescuing a point for the hosts. The result serves as a significant blow to Xabi Alonso's side as they struggle to maintain their grip on a Champions League qualification spot following a chaotic final period.

The visitors appeared to be in control during the first half, establishing a lead through a clinical strike from Victor Boniface. Leverkusen's fluid attacking play continued to cause problems, and they doubled their advantage shortly after the break. However, Heidenheim refused to concede, narrowing the gap before Pieringer took center stage in the closing stages of the match.
In a dramatic conclusion, Pieringer scored twice in quick succession to turn the game on its head. While Leverkusen managed to find a late equalizer to salvage a point, the defensive lapses displayed in the second half will be a major concern for Alonso. The draw leaves Leverkusen trailing the top four, while Heidenheim's resilient performance earns them a valuable point in their bid for a mid-table finish.
